NF038016 sporang_Gsm 1.26e-14 43 193 159 312
sporangiospore maturation cell wall hydrolase GsmA. The peptidoglycan-hydrolyzing enzyme GsmA occurs in some sporangia-forming members of the Actinobacteria, such as Actinoplanes missouriensis, and is required for proper separation of spores. GsmA proteins have one or two SH3 domains N-terminal to the hydrolase domain.
